I was searching for an attractive matte nail polish (which would be AT LEAST 3 free) until I found this gorgeous Zoya Savita Matte Velvet Nail Lacquer totally by accident. I instantly fell in love with it! For those who haven’t heard about Zoya –it’s vegan, 5-free, and cruelty-free nail polish brand with products free of toxins, like toluene, formaldehyde DBP, dibutyl phthalate, and camphor.

Zoya Savita Matte Velvet is amethyst purple matte shimmer nail polish. Its consistency is not too thick and not too runny (somewhere in the middle), which helps with a smooth and easy application. Zoya recommends giving 10 minutes for a formula to dry into matt, but in reality, it takes only a few minutes or so. I would say that 2 coats are required with this polish because it just looks too messy after 1 coat.

I’ve tried a few other non-matte Zoya Nail Lacquers before and was very pleased with how long they’ve lasted, but Savita seems to be another story. Sad to say, but it was almost impossible to keep it on my nails for longer than a day (it starts to chip on the same day if you have any contact with water). The problem is that you can’t even use any ordinary bottom or top coat, except the one created specifically for matte polishes, because it would turn matte finish to glossy.

So overall, the shade is stunning, and it’s perfect for a party or any other short event, but if you want longevity, this is not a nail polish for you.

I typically am not a fan of matte nail polishes, but this collection? STUNNING. I started playing around with all of the colors last night and was immediately blown away. It was honestly very difficult to settle on one color to use for my manicure today, but I finally went with Zoya Matte Velvet nail polish in Veruschka.

And, oh, am I glad I did. Just. Look. At. That. Green. It's described by Zoya as "a deep evergreen garnished with strong metallic shimmer in a velvety MATTEVELVET finish." Yep, pretty spot on. One coat actually already yielded the richness and depth, but I went for two to give it a little more staying power. Zoya recommends that you don't use base coat with these, and I obviously didn't use a top coat either so the matte finish would stay as is -- so how well it lasts remains to be seen, but as of now it's perfect!

It really is a wonder to me that Zoya somehow creates a matte yet velvety texture all at the same time. The velvety look is somehow baked right into the polish, and even though it dries down matte (and it actually dries to the matte finish SUPER quickly -- within two minutes!), it doesn't have the same look as most matte polishes. I think a lot of matte polishes just end up looking dull, which is probably why I don't like them very much. This one? Not dull in the LEAST.
